CONTRERAS ZUNIGA, Eduardo and ZULUAGA MARTINEZ, Sandra Ximena. Bacterial endocarditis in a resynchronization wire: Case report and review of the literature. Insuf. card. [online]. 2009, vol.4, n.2, pp.73-76. ISSN 1852-3862.
Endocarditis related to infection of the endocavitary wire is a rare complication associated with pacemakers endocavitaries. The incidence of endocarditis that appears after the implantation of a permanent endocardial pacemaker ranges between 0.13% and 7.9%. The natural history of infection in some cases is grim, with a high mortality rate, between 30-35%, according to various studies. We present a patient with endocarditis associated to a resynchronization wire in which it was not necessary its removal.
Keywords : Infective endocarditis; Endocarditis and cardiac resynchronization; Wire pacemaker infection.
